2003 Caterham 7 vs. 1972 Mercury Monterey
To start off, 2003 Caterham 7 is newer by 31 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1972 Mercury Monterey.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1972 Mercury Monterey would be higher. At 5,769 cc (8 cylinders), 1972 Mercury Monterey is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1972 Mercury Monterey (164 HP @ 3800 RPM) has 4 more horse power than 2003 Caterham 7. (160 HP @ 7500 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1972 Mercury Monterey should accelerate faster than 2003 Caterham 7.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1972 Mercury Monterey weights approximately 1430 kg more than 2003 Caterham 7.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Both vehicles are rear wheel drive (RWD) - it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, both vehicles do the job better than front w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1972 Mercury Monterey (383 Nm @ 2000 RPM) has 207 more torque (in Nm) than 2003 Caterham 7. (176 Nm @ 5750 RPM). This means 1972 Mercury Monterey will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2003 Caterham 7. 1972 Mercury Monterey has automatic transmission and 2003 Caterham 7 has manual transmission. 2003 Caterham 7 will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 1972 Mercury Monterey will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
Compare all specifications:
2003 Caterham 7 | 1972 Mercury Monterey | |
Make | Caterham | Mercury |
Model | 7 | Monterey |
Year Released | 2003 | 1972 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1794 cc | 5769 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 8 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Horse Power | 160 HP | 164 HP |
Engine RPM | 7500 RPM | 3800 RPM |
Torque | 176 Nm | 383 Nm |
Torque RPM | 5750 RPM | 2000 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 80 mm | 101.6 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 89.3 mm | 88.8 mm |
Drive Type | Rear |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Vehicle Weight | 500 kg | 1930 kg |
Vehicle Length | 3110 mm | 5720 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1580 mm | 2030 mm |
Vehicle Height | 810 mm | 1380 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2230 mm | 3160 mm |
